Blog

Agile Tester sind nicht für das Testen verantwortlich!! 4 wesentliche Unterschiede

Geert Bossuyt

Aktualisiert Oktober 22, 2025
3 Minuten

Der Tester ist ein Mitglied eines Scrum-Teams. Diese Denkweise unterscheidet sich von den traditionellen Ansichten über Tester in der Softwareentwicklung. Der agile Tester konzentriert sich auf die Bereitstellung von Werten und nicht auf das Testen. Der agile Tester ist dafür verantwortlich, das zu liefern, was das Unternehmen braucht, anstatt nur Fehler zu finden. Und das Wichtigste: der agile Tester ist nicht für das Testen verantwortlich! Vor kurzem habe ich einen Artikel über das Testen in einem Scrum-Team für den Eurostar 2010 Newsletter veröffentlicht. Darin geht es um die Denkweise eines agilen Testers. Dieser Blogbeitrag fasst den Kern dieses Artikels zusammen.

Gemeinsam ans Ziel kommen! Gute Interaktion ist der Schlüssel zu guten Ergebnissen. Eine agile Denkweise und die Arbeit in einem agilen Prozess fördern einen kooperativen Geist: "Gemeinsam zum Ziel kommen!". Diese 'Agile Denkweise' zu haben bedeutet, das Gleichgewicht zu respektieren, das das Agile Manifest vorgibt, und alle Entscheidungen, die Sie treffen (große oder kleine), im Sinne dieser Prinzipien zu treffen.Ein gutes Scrum Team fühlt sich dafür verantwortlich, dass die gewünschte Software pünktlich und gemäß den vereinbarten Qualitätsstandards geliefert wird. Aus der Testperspektive sind einige moderne Testansätze wie SmarTEST auf 'Agilität' im Testprozess ausgelegt. Obwohl bei SmarTEST der Mensch und die Interaktion im Mittelpunkt stehen, wird die große Veränderung für den Tester vielleicht noch nicht ganz wahrgenommen. Die vollständige Anpassung der agilen Prinzipien bedeutet, dass der agile Tester nicht für das Testen verantwortlich ist! Wie wäre das?! Das Team als Ganzes ist für das kollektive Ergebnis verantwortlich, zu dem das Testen als einer der Schritte gehört. Was bedeutet das für die Rolle des Testers? Damit ein Tester in einem agilen Team wirklich erfolgreich sein kann, muss er sich in vier Punkten ändern. Diese vier Punkte beschreiben den Kern der Denkweise eines agilen Testers.
  1. Der Tester ist dafür verantwortlich, die Anforderungen des Unternehmens zu erfüllen (und nicht, Fehler zu finden).
  2. Der Tester konzentriert sich auf die Schaffung von Geschäftswert (nicht nur auf das Schreiben, Ausführen und Berichten von Tests)
  3. Der Tester ist ein Vollzeitmitglied des Teams (nicht nur zu Beginn und am Ende eines Sprints)
  4. Der Tester ist kein Tester mehr, er ist ein Teammitglied mit einem Talent zum Testen
Natürlich ist dies nur die Spitze der Denkweise eines agilen Testers. Wie wäre es mit unabhängigen Tests? Unabhängiges Testen in einer agilen Umgebung unterscheidet sich nicht wesentlich von der eher traditionellen Vorgehensweise. Ein Teil der Tests wird in die Verantwortung des Teams verlagert. Dinge wie Integrationstests und Benutzerakzeptanztests ermöglichen es dem Team, zu lernen. Sie müssen aus der Ausführung dieser Aufgaben selbst lernen, damit sie ihre Kunden und ihre Umgebung besser verstehen können. Wählen Sie unabhängige Tests für teamübergreifende Tests, Regressionstests und nicht funktionale Tests. Fazit Der agile Tester fühlt sich für das Ganze verantwortlich, setzt sich voll und ganz für das Ergebnis ein, konzentriert sich auf die Bereitstellung des Geschäftswerts und verhält sich wie ein echtes Teammitglied. Unabhängiges Testen ist immer noch erwünscht. Es ist wichtig, Integrationstests und Benutzerakzeptanztests in der Verantwortung des Teams zu belassen, damit sie aus dem, was sie liefern, weiter lernen können. Abschiedsgedanken Nicht jeder Tester wird in der Lage sein, seine Denkweise zu ändern und in erster Linie Teammitglied und erst in zweiter Linie Tester zu werden. Diese Tester können den größten Nutzen bringen, wenn sie in einem unabhängigen Testteam arbeiten.Es ist eine Herausforderung, die wirklich großartigen Tester zu finden, die in der Lage sind, Teil des Scrum-Teams zu werden. Sie in den Teams zu haben, ist ein entscheidender Faktor für den Erfolg Ihrer Teams.

Verfasst von

Geert Bossuyt

Contact

Let’s discuss how we can support your journey.